MASSACHUSETTS BEVERAGE ASSOCIATION INC C/O BCB GOVERNMENT RELATIONS, founded in 2006, is a small nonprofit that reported $182K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ue fell 21% from the prior year — a significant decline worth monitoring. Expenses of $155K left a modest 15% surplus.

Mission

PROMOTION OF THE BEST INTEREST OF THE SOFT DRINK INDUSTRY, REPRESENTING THE INDUSTRY AS A WHOLE, PROMOTING FAIR TRADE, REGULATING INDUSTRY POLICIES.
